Overview of the Stockholder Class Action
AB Value Partners, L.P. has announced a significant development regarding a stockholder class action for former holders of Orbit/FR, Inc. common stock. A proposed settlement is now on the table, which could offer relief for those impacted by the case.
Details of the Proposed Settlement
The Court of Chancery has given the green light for this settlement proposal, which pertains to stockholders of Orbit/FR, Inc. as of a specific date. The announcement aims to inform stockholders of their options and rights within this process.
Who is Affected?
All record and beneficial owners of Orbit/FR, Inc. common stock as of the set date are regarded as part of the Class that can benefit from the settlement. It’s crucial for eligible stockholders to understand how this may impact them and whether they qualify for compensation.
Important Notice to Stockholders
It’s essential to read this notice thoroughly, as it could influence your legal rights regarding the pending lawsuit. If you don’t intend to contest the proposed settlement and its related applications, there may be no need to take any action.
Settlement Hearing Information
A hearing has been scheduled, where the Court will assess the fairness of the proposed settlement. This event will also address applications for attorney fees, incentive awards, and any objections raised regarding the settlement. Updates regarding this hearing will be available on the designated settlement website.
How the Settlement Will Be Distributed
Upon approval by the Court, the Net Settlement Amount will be distributed among eligible stockholders based on the number of shares held as per the proposed Plan of Allocation. This means that the compensation each stockholder receives will directly relate to their ownership during the designated period.
